Bruno Mars actually began making music at a young age. After performing in his hometown throughout his childhood, he decided to pursue a musical career. He moved to Los Angeles after graduating from high school and began producing songs for other artists.

Bruno Mars signed with Atlantic Records in 2009 and became recognized as a solo artist. But only after lending his vocals and co-writing the hooks for the songs "Nothin' on You" by B.o.B, and "Billionaire" by Travie McCoy. He also co-wrote "Right Round" by Flo Rida featuring Kesha, "Wavin' Flag" by K'naan, and "F*ck You!" or "Forget You" by Cee Lo Green.
